Barbara Karst-Sabin was having trouble
getting new visio images to load from web
site and was wondering if anyone had any
insight.

Suggestion:
Sounds like the image was loading from your
local cache... The default for most browsers
is to compare previously visited web pages
against local cache first. That way, the next
time you visit the site, it loads faster. Two
things that may help.

First thing after uploading new graphic, web
page, or whatever when using Netscape
Communicator, click Reload. This will force
Netscape to completely reload the site,
instead of reading from local cache.

Another option is to change default setting
for Netscape 4 cache to compare site every
time. This forces a reload. To change default
cache setting:

1. Select Edit-->Preferences
2. In the Category list, click Advanced, then
Cache.
3. In the Cache dialog box, select Every Time
option.
4. Click OK.

For IE 4, View-->Refresh will force a reload
of a site. Also to change IE default setting:
1. Select View-->Internet Options
2. On the General tab, click Settings, then
select Every time or Every Visit to the
page.
3. Click OK
